Find the most unique tourist spot in the middle part of Bali at Tukad Cepung Waterfall. It also known as hidden Jewel since the position of this waterfall is hiding behind rocks. You will then escorted to Penglipuran village, one of Bali traditional village that still exists since the period of Bangli Kindon (approximately since the 18th century). The next stop will be Besakih Temple that also known as the biggest temple in Bali. The temple consist of at least 86 temples which include the main Pura Penataran Agung (the Great Temple of State) and 18 others

A full day tour, to see the mother temple of Bali with the first routing stop is in the village of Gianyar to see a traditional hand weaving technique, and further east to the regency of Klungkung for a stop at the Hall Justice of Kertha Gosha. Continued to the north via Bukit Jambul to see a good scenery of the Indian ocean, rice terraces, clove plantations and the view of the neighboring villages. Finally to Besakih Temple located on the slope of Mount Agung. Besakih is the mother temple of Hinduism in Bali and is actually a complex of many different temple structures dedicated to the Hindu trinity.
